How Local Search Lead Attribution Works in New Mexico
Local Search Lead Attribution transforms how SpotOn Nexus measures and optimizes local search performance across New Mexico. The first phase involves understanding your current customer acquisition process. We review how leads arrive—through calls, form submissions, online bookings, or in-person visits—and map which search behaviors precede conversions. For 180,000 locations, we create a baseline of current lead volume, source mix, and quality metrics.
During implementation, we establish a closed-loop attribution system that tracks search activity through to customer outcomes. This includes tagging all organic and paid search traffic with location and intent parameters, deploying call tracking that captures search keywords leading to calls, implementing form tracking tied to specific landing pages and campaigns, and integrating offline conversion data from your CRM or point-of-sale system into your analytics platform.
The ongoing phase delivers continuous insight into what's working. Your SpotOn Nexus team receives monthly dashboards and quarterly strategy reviews showing which local search channels, keywords, and optimizations drive the highest-volume and highest-value leads in New Mexico. With Local Search Lead Attribution in place, you no longer guess about ROI—you measure it, optimize against it, and scale what works.
